Imported goods cost 5% more than pre-tariff trends predicted

Tweet from Alberto Cavallo of Harvard Business School.

"US tariffs update: Imported goods cost 5% more, domestic goods 3% more than pre-tariff trends predicted. Data now runs through Aug 8 — and we push the history back to Jan 1, 2024 (Appendix), showing a full year of stability before tariffs broke the trend. pricinglab.org/tariff-tracker
